

🌿 Light up your kid’s imagination with a prehistoric garden that grows and glows!
The National Geographic Light Up Terrarium Kit is an award-winning, all-in-one indoor gardening and science kit designed for kids. Featuring fast-growing chia and ryegrass seeds, real gemstone specimens, and a USB-powered light-up lid, it offers a hands-on dinosaur habitat experience. Its wide-mouth terrarium design ensures easy setup and a panoramic view, while included accessories like dino figurines and reversible backdrops enhance imaginative play. Perfect for fostering STEM learning and creativity in young explorers.

My 3 year old and 4 year old love it! Its their new night light. It took about 4 days for the grass to grow, which was so exciting for them! We added our own decrotive rocks. If you do this with littles, I suggest soaking the puck of dirt first, which takes about 15 minutes, so it's ready when you start with the kids, it was a test of patience for my 4 year old. Only time will tell how long it lives, but so far, it was worth the price!
